Possibly, but I doubt it -- I really need to post those unrooting instructions, lol. Super busy. I will throw it up on Monday. If you can understand ADB, run an adb shell from your PC, open up the krise.zip and look at the files it will install to /system, and use the ADB shell to manually remove them, reboot, and you should be able to re-root.

In order for root to work properly, our phone needs an older version of the su binary. Use the files from this link [GUIDE] Root your Kyocera Rise! - Android Forums at AndroidCentral.com. It includes the older su and an older superuser apk, but you can update superuser from the play store. The prompts will work then.

Edit: so long as you haven't updated supersu, you should be able to just redo the root process, but you might want to remove supersu first.
